When atomic nuclei smash together at nearly the speed of light, they create the hottest fluid in the universe, but scientists may have overlooked one of its most important forces. New simulations reveal that extreme acceleration builds up along the edges of quark-gluon plasma, helping drive its explosive expansion. This acceleration may do far more than move the fluid, potentially changing its temperature-like behavior, influencing particle spins, and even reshaping how matter transitions between fundamental states.
